安卓http抓包
【安卓手机必备技巧】如何轻松进行HTTP抓包?让你成为手机网络调试高手!
一、什么是HTTP抓包?
HTTP抓包是指在网络数据传输过程中,对HTTP协议进行实时捕获和分析,从而了解客户端和服务器之间的交互过程。这对于手机开发者、测试人员和网络安全人员来说,是一项非常有用的技能。
二、安卓手机HTTP抓包工具推荐
1. Fiddler
Fiddler是一款非常受欢迎的网络调试工具,支持Windows、macOS和iOS平台。在安卓设备上,可以通过以下步骤进行安装和配置:
(1)下载Fiddler安卓版APK文件。
(2)打开设置,开启USB调试功能。
(3)连接手机到电脑,通过ADB命令安装Fiddler安卓版APK。
(4)在手机上安装名为“Fiddler”的Xposed模块,该模块可以使Fiddler支持HTTP/2。
2. Charles
Charles是一款功能强大的HTTP/HTTPS抓包工具,同样支持多平台。以下是安卓设备上使用Charles的步骤:
(1)下载Charles安卓版APK文件。
(2)打开设置,开启USB调试功能。
(3)连接手机到电脑,通过ADB命令安装Charles安卓版APK。
(4)在电脑端打开Charles,进入“Tools”菜单,选择“Help”->“SSL Proxying”->“Install Charles Root Certificate on a Device...”。

(5)按照提示在手机上安装Charles证书。
(6)在电脑端打开Charles,进入“Tools”菜单,选择“SSL Proxying”->“Install Charles Root Certificate on a Device...”,然后选择手机。
3. Burp Suite
Burp Suite是一款功能强大的网络安全测试工具,同样支持多平台。以下是安卓设备上使用Burp Suite的步骤:
(1)下载Burp Suite安卓版APK文件。
(2)打开设置,开启USB调试功能。
(3)连接手机到电脑,通过ADB命令安装Burp Suite安卓版APK。
(4)在手机上开启开发者选项,找到“USB调试”,确保开启。
(5)在电脑端打开Burp Suite,进入“Proxy”菜单,选择“Options”->“Intercept”->“Automatically Intercept All Connections”,然后勾选“Automatically Decrypt HTTPS Connections”(仅支持Burp Suite Pro版)。
三、如何使用安卓手机HTTP抓包?
以Fiddler为例,以下是使用安卓手机进行HTTP抓包的步骤:
(1)在手机上安装Fiddler安卓版APK。
(2)连接手机到电脑,通过ADB命令安装Fiddler安卓版APK。
(3)在电脑端打开Fiddler,选择“Tools”->“Options”。
(4)在“Connections”标签页中,将“Local Only”选项改为“Allow remote computers to connect”。
(5)在手机上安装名为“Fiddler”的Xposed模块。
(6)在手机上开启开发者选项,找到“USB调试”,确保开启。
(7)在电脑端打开浏览器,访问http://fiddler-gui:8888/,即可看到手机上所有的HTTP请求。
四、
通过以上介绍,相信你已经学会了如何在安卓手机上进行HTTP抓包。掌握这一技能,将有助于你在手机开发、测试和网络安全等领域取得更好的成绩。赶快动手尝试一下吧!
<< 上一篇
下一篇 >>